Capitan Nicolas Rojas Airport at a glance

Capitan Nicolas Rojas Airport is a medium airport in Potosí, Potosí Department, Bolivia, known to airline systems as POI. The field elevation of 12,922 ft (3939 m) is the number every arriving pilot dials against QNH — circuit heights and initial approach altitudes at SLPO are all figured from it. There is no scheduled airline service listed here — typical traffic is general aviation, training and local operations.

The single runway, 06/24, offers 9,130 ft (2783 m) of asp surface, without recorded lighting. Runway numbers give magnetic orientation: runway 06 points roughly 60° magnetic.

Frequently asked questions about Capitan Nicolas Rojas Airport

What is the ICAO code of Capitan Nicolas Rojas Airport?

The ICAO identifier of Capitan Nicolas Rojas Airport is SLPO, and its IATA code is POI. The ICAO code is the one used in flight plans, METAR reports and aeronautical charts.

How high is Capitan Nicolas Rojas Airport above sea level?

Capitan Nicolas Rojas Airport sits at an elevation of 12,922 feet (3939 metres) above mean sea level. Field elevation is the reference for pattern altitudes and for setting the altimeter on the ground.

Where exactly is Capitan Nicolas Rojas Airport located?

The airport lies at -19.5433, -65.7237 — in Potosí, Potosí Department, Bolivia, in the southern hemisphere. The closest listed field is Alcantarí International Airport, about 69 km away.

How long is the runway at Capitan Nicolas Rojas Airport?

Capitan Nicolas Rojas Airport has one runway. The longest, 06/24, measures 9,130 ft (2783 m) with a ASP surface.
